What are the most common themes in religious or spiritual wood carvings?

Religious and spiritual wood carvings have been a profound medium of expression across cultures for centuries. These intricate artworks often depict themes deeply rooted in faith, mythology, and human devotion. Among the most common themes are divine figures, such as deities, saints, or enlightened beings, symbolizing reverence and spiritual guidance. Another prevalent motif is the Tree of Life, representing interconnectedness, growth, and immortality.

Sacred animals, like the lion or eagle, frequently appear as symbols of strength and divine protection. Mythological scenes, such as creation stories or heroic journeys, are also carved to preserve cultural narratives. Additionally, geometric patterns and mandalas are used to evoke harmony and the cosmos.

These carvings serve not only as artistic masterpieces but also as tools for meditation and worship, bridging the earthly and the divine. Their enduring appeal lies in their ability to convey universal spiritual truths through timeless craftsmanship.
